Keir Starmer Vows to Boost UK Defence Spending Ahead of NATO Summit in Ankara as Mark Rutte Warns Allies Must Act Faster Against Growing Global Threats

Tdpelmedia | 14-06-2026 05:54am |

During a high-level discussion on Saturday, UK Prime Minister Keir Starmer and NATO Secretary General Mark Rutte emphasized the importance of enhancing collective security in light of the evolving global threats. Starmer announced plans to increase the United Kingdom's defense spending as part of a broader strategy to strengthen NATO's capabilities. Rutte underscored the necessity for allied nations to act swiftly and decisively in response to the growing security challenges. The dialogue set the stage for upcoming discussions at the NATO Summit in Ankara, where further commitments to collective defense are expected to be made.
